
Reneé Rapp details forthcoming second album, Bite Me
Singer-songwriter Reneé Rapp has unveiled the brand new single, "Leave Me Alone", alongside the announcement of her second studio album, Bite Me.
The track marks Reneé Rapp’s first music release since 2023, when she collaborated with GRAMMY award-winning artist Megan Thee Stallion on "Not My Fault", from the official soundtrack to Paramount’s feature film MEAN GIRLS, which also saw Rapp reprising her role of Regina George.
Following the release of her 2022 debut EP, Everything to Everyone, which featured standout tracks “Too Well” and “In The Kitchen”, Reneé released her first full-length studio album Snow Angel in 2023.
Bite Me will be released on 1 August via Interscope Records, and is available to pre-order now.
